Randy represents strategic businesses in a wide range of commercial transactions, acquisitions and sales, strategic partnerships, and general corporate matters.

With more than 30 years in practice, Randy Bridgeman is a seasoned corporate and M&A lawyer. Randy represents strategic businesses in a wide range of transactional matters. He counsels on all aspects of the transaction, including pre-deal planning, letters of intent, due diligence, tax planning and structuring, purchase agreement negotiation and drafting, and post-sale integration. Randy is known as a “hands-on” partner while regularly acting as deal lead, coordinating a Perkins Coie team through transaction execution. 

Randy has served as the primary outside counsel and lead deal counsel to a multinational food ingredient manufacturer for more than two decades. He serves a similar role for several emerging and growth-stage companies, including a leading nondairy milk manufacturer and retail brand.

Randy’s clients include companies with domestic and overseas operations in such industries as gaming, transportation, industrial manufacturing, pharmaceuticals, waste management, and professional services. In conjunction with his primary outside counsel role, Randy has experience in guiding companies in bet-the-company litigation challenges.
